Like everyone else, I also jumped into the AI world & trying to figure out how things work & how to utilise it. So in this blog post, I will share what I recently built with using LLM (Large language model).

Chapter 1 — It all starts with an idea.

The idea was to generate informative & knowledgable posts for linkedin using AI. With just simple prompt, you should be able to create insightful & beautiful posts that can be shared. Off course you can always do customisation or content tweaking if required.

Chapter 2 — What should be the technical stack?

Well as I was familiar with Javascript, NodeJS & React ecosystem, it was quick for me to pick NextJS to build my new product. And with Versel everything was super simple in terms of building and releasing the code.

And after learning few things, I quickly got the gist on how to utilise any LLM API available in the market. I picked Gemini flash 1.5 model to start with.

Chapter 3 — Focus & Code

I built the MVP in 3 days & shipped to production. It’s always important to focus & prioritise building important features only, instead of building so many functionality with your own assumptions & customer feedbacks.
